Glass-Replacement-150x150.jpgOne of the most common problems that can be encountered with uPVC windows is that they become difficult to open or lock. This usually happens when the locking mechanism is stiff or jammed. You can lubricate your lock and handle with graphite or machine oil. This will allow the mechanism to free up and allow the window or door to operate normal again.

The hinges may be stiff or stuck. This is usually caused by dust and grit that build up on the hinges over time. The solution is to grease the hinges with oil or grease. If you use the wrong oil, however, could cause damage and cause the hinges to become unusable.

Repairs to stained glass

Stained glass windows are found in churches, homes and other buildings. They add visual interest, privacy and light to an area. However, they can be fragile and must be kept in good order to keep them in good working order. Even with the best care, stained and leaded glass windows can deteriorate as they age due to aging and exposure to the elements and weather elements. This leads to a number of issues like cracks, fade and water leakage. It is important to locate an expert in your area to restore your stained or leaded window back to its original beauty.

On average, the cost for repair of broken or cracked stained glass is approximately $500. The exact amount will depend on the kind of solution required to fix the issue. A professional might employ epoxy edge-gluing or copper foil to repair the broken glass. They may also relead lead and repair stained glass. There are a variety of options available, and each has distinct advantages and costs. The choice of the best solution will be determined by the size of the crack, the location and the kind of material used in the production of the glass.

Leaded glass cracks can be caused by thermal expansion and contraction, building movement, or simply normal wear and tear. Over time, cracks could grow and cause more problems. A crack that is located on a key area or on the surface of stained glass panels must be repaired as soon as is possible to prevent further enlargement and damage. The past was when this was typically done by splicing in an "Dutchman" lead flange over the crack. This was not a good solution, and now there are better ways to repair these types of cracks.

Stained glass restoration is a specific art that can come in many forms. It could be as simple as repairing a crack, or as complex as the restoration of an stained glass door or window to its original state. In general, the price of a complete restoration is higher than the cost of a simple repair. This is because the project involves cleaning and removing damaged or soiled glass, tightening the lead cames, resealing and re-tying the cement, and replacing missing pieces of stained glass.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ping stops water and air from entering homes through gaps around windows and doors. It's an essential element of home maintenance and can reduce the need for expensive repairs or energy bills, as in making homes more comfortable. The materials used in the construction of this seal can deteriorate with time, due to wear and tears. It is essential to replace these materials periodically.

You can tell the weather stripping is worn down by noticing a wet spot after washing the windows, a whistling sound while driving, or a draft that you can feel in front of a closed-door. These are all good indicators that it's time to find a Tasker who can provide weatherstripping repair near me.

Taskers can seal your windows and door by using a variety of weatherstripping materials. Foam tapes are made from open or closed-cell foam and come in a range of thicknesses, widths, and qualities to fit every kind of crack. They are easy to install and cut using scissors. Felt strips can be inexpensive and last for a long time. They can be cut into lengths using scissors and then attach them to the frame of your door, hinge side, or sliding windows using staples, glue or tacks. Metal or vinyl V-strips are slightly more difficult to put in place however they can be nailed in the window repair jamb.

When you book weatherstripping services make sure you ask the contractor the best material for your home. They can assist you in identifying air leaks in your home, and suggest the best products to repair them. They can also conduct an energy audit to assess your needs and determine if you are eligible for state weatherization assistance.

Weatherstripping is best done before winter, when the chance of air and water infiltration is at its highest. It is also recommended to have a professional look over your weather stripping on a regular basis and make any repairs needed.
